Getting Started

FastQueue is a production-ready, high-performance Job System & Thread Pool Library written in C (C99 and later) with full C++ compatibility.

Features

  • Thread pool with work stealing
  • Job scheduler with priority support
  • Thread-safe MPMC queues
  • Futures and promises
  • Custom allocators
  • Cross-platform (Linux, Windows, macOS)
  • Zero external dependencies

Requirements

  • C compiler with C99 or later support (GCC 4.8+, Clang 3.0+, MSVC 2015+)
  • CMake 3.20+
  • POSIX threads (Linux/macOS) or Win32 threads (Windows)

Quick Install

From source

bash
git clone https://github.com/muhammad-fiaz/FastQueue.git
cd FastQueue
cmake -B build -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release
cmake --build build
cmake --install build

As a subdirectory

cmake
add_subdirectory(FastQueue)
target_link_libraries(your_target PRIVATE FastQueue::fastqueue)

With FetchContent

cmake
include(FetchContent)
FetchContent_Declare(
    FastQueue
    GIT_REPOSITORY https://github.com/muhammad-fiaz/FastQueue.git
    GIT_TAG main
)
FetchContent_MakeAvailable(FastQueue)
target_link_libraries(your_target PRIVATE FastQueue::fastqueue)

With xmake

bash
xmake repo add fastqueue https://github.com/muhammad-fiaz/FastQueue
xmake require fastqueue

With Conan

ini
[requires]
fastqueue/0.1.0

With vcpkg

bash
vcpkg install fastqueue
